首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

安卓改装+ SimpleXMLConverter的Kotlin

安卓改装是指对安卓系统进行个性化定制和修改,以满足用户特定需求的过程。这包括修改系统界面、添加新功能、优化性能等。安卓改装通常需要开发工程师具备前端开发、后端开发、软件测试等技能。

SimpleXMLConverter是Kotlin语言中的一个库,用于将XML数据转换为对象或将对象转换为XML数据。它提供了简单易用的API,使开发人员能够轻松地在安卓应用中处理XML数据。

在安卓改装中,SimpleXMLConverter可以用于解析和处理XML配置文件,从而实现对系统界面、功能等的个性化定制。开发人员可以使用SimpleXMLConverter将XML数据转换为对象,然后根据对象的属性进行相应的修改和定制。同时,也可以使用SimpleXMLConverter将对象转换为XML数据,以便保存和传输。

SimpleXMLConverter的优势在于其简单易用的API和灵活性。它提供了丰富的功能和选项,使开发人员能够灵活地处理各种XML数据。此外,SimpleXMLConverter还具有良好的性能和稳定性,能够高效地处理大量的XML数据。

SimpleXMLConverter适用于各种安卓改装场景,包括但不限于以下几个方面:

  1. 系统界面定制:通过解析和修改XML配置文件,实现对安卓系统界面的个性化定制,包括图标、主题、布局等。
  2. 功能扩展:通过解析和修改XML配置文件,添加新的功能模块或修改现有功能的行为,以满足用户特定需求。
  3. 性能优化:通过解析和修改XML配置文件,优化系统的性能,包括内存管理、资源加载等方面。
  4. 数据交互:通过将对象转换为XML数据,实现与其他系统或设备的数据交互,包括数据传输、数据同步等。

腾讯云提供了一系列与安卓改装相关的产品和服务,可以帮助开发人员实现安卓改装的需求。其中,推荐的产品是腾讯云移动应用开发平台(Mobile Application Development Platform,MADP)。MADP提供了丰富的开发工具和服务,包括应用开发框架、云存储、云数据库、云函数等,可以帮助开发人员快速构建和部署安卓应用,并实现安卓改装的各种需求。

更多关于腾讯云移动应用开发平台的信息,请访问以下链接:

请注意,以上答案仅供参考,具体的安卓改装和SimpleXMLConverter的应用和推荐产品需根据实际情况进行评估和选择。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

Kotlin开发学习(5)

, 3 10月 2022 作者 847954981@qq.com 后端学习, 我编程之路 Kotlin开发学习(5) 在Activity中使用Menu 想要在activity内使用菜单,需要专门去创建菜单布局...: Boolean { menuInflater.inflate(R.menu.main, menu) return true } 这里menuInflater实际上是调用了父类getMenuInflater...()方法得到了对象,在调用它inflate()方法,其传入两个参数第一个参数用于指定我们通过哪一个资源文件来创建菜单,第二个参数用于指定我们菜单项将添加到哪一个Menu对象当中。...最后给这个方法返回true,表示允许创建菜单显示出来,如果返回了false,创建菜单将无法显示。...别的设置方法与之前菜单基本相同 销毁一个Activity 使用finish()方法可以销毁一个Activity

51310

Kotlin开发学习(1)

, 28 5月 2022 作者 847954981@qq.com 后端学习, 我编程之路 Kotlin开发学习(1) Kotlin变量与函数 变量: Kotlin变量定义和Java中差别很大...Kotlin有着优秀类型推导机制,可以完成类型自动推导,所以只需要这两种关键字便可。...且由于Kotlin推导机制,这里可以简化掉返回Int类型声明: fun largerNumber(num1: Int, num2: Int) = max(num1, num2) if条件语句 Kotlin...循环语句 与Java相同,Kotlin也提供了while和for两种循环方法,while与Java没有任何区别,但Kotlin在for循环上做了很大程度修改。...Java中最常用for-i循环在Kotlin中直接被舍弃了,而Java中另一种for-each循环则被Kotlin进行了大幅度加强,变成了for-in循环。

77430
  • Kotlin开发学习(3)

    , 29 7月 2022 作者 847954981@qq.com 后端学习, 我编程之路 Kotlin开发学习(3) 数据类与单例类 在Java中,数据类占据着重要角色,其通常需要重写包括...单例类是Kotlin特有的功能,其实现是最常用、最基础设计模式之一单例模式,它可以避免创建重复对象。比如我们希望某个类在全局最多只能拥有一个实例,这时就可以使用单例模式。..., "Grape") 这里我们 listof() 这个Kotlin方法来快速实现集合创建。...Lambda集合函数式API 首先在Kotlin中,Lambda语法结构为: {参数名1: 参数类型, 参数名2: 参数类型 -> 函数体} 但在很多情况下,我们是不需要使用完整Lambda表达式...,因为Kotlin默认所有的参数和变量都是不可为空,所有传入study也不可能为空,当传入null时,会提示错误。

    51710

    Kotlin开发学习(2)

    , 30 5月 2022 作者 847954981@qq.com 后端学习, 我编程之路 Kotlin开发学习(2) 和很多现代高级语言一样,Kotlin也是面向对象。...这就是Kotlin不同地方,在Kotlin中任何一个非抽象类默认都是不可以被继承,相当于Java中给类声明了final关键字。...= 0 } 与Java中不同,Kotlin中继承需要在继承类后面加上一对括号,为什么需要加上括号,这就涉及了Kotlin主构造函数和次构造函数概念。...这就涉及了Java继承特性中一个规定,子类中构造函数必须调用父类中构造函数,这个规定在Kotlin中也要遵守。...Kotlin中,我们使用override关键词来重写或者实现接口中函数。 除此之外Kotlin还增加了一个额外功能:允许对接口中定义函数进行默认实现。

    38020

    Kotlin开发学习(4)

    , 29 8月 2022 作者 847954981@qq.com 后端学习, 我编程之路 Kotlin开发学习(4) 前面我们学习了Kotlin 基本语法,但我们最终目的是作为开发。...因此,我们需要学习页面开发知识。 Activity Activity是开发最重要组成之一,它是一种可以包含用户界面的组件,主要用于和用户进行交互。...) 除此之外,我们还可以使用android:label指定Activity中标题栏内容 需要注意是,给主Activity指定label不仅会成为标题栏中内容,还会成为启动器(Launcher)中应用程序显示名称...findViewById()方法返回是一个继承自View泛型对象,因此Kotlin无法自动推导出它是一个Button还是其他控件,所以我们需要将button1变量显式地声明成Button类型。...使用Kotlin编写Android项目在app/build.gradle文件头部默认引入了一个kotlin-android-extensions插件,这个插件会根据布局文件中定义控件id自动生成一个具有相同名称变量

    55330

    Kotlin开发学习–Intent使用

    , 10 10月 2022 作者 847954981@qq.com 后端学习 Kotlin开发学习–Intent使用 Intent是Android程序中各组件之间进行交互一种重要方式,它不仅可以指明当前组件想要执行动作...> cls)前一个参数接受一个启动activity上下文,后一个参数提供需要启动Activity。...比如前面我们传入URI,如果intentaction是打开网页,则通过传值,可以实现打开固定网页效果。...用于指定数据协议部分,如上例中https部分。 android:host。用于指定数据主机名部分,如上例中www.baidu.com部分。 android:port。...用于指定可以处理数据类型,允许使用通配符方式进行指定。 只有当标签中指定内容和Intent中携带Data完全一致时,当前Activity才能够响应该Intent。

    1.3K20

    Kotlin开发学习-标准函数和静态方法

    , 5 11月 2022 作者 847954981@qq.com 后端学习, 我编程之路 Kotlin开发学习-标准函数和静态方法 Kotlin标准函数指的是Standard.kt文件中定义函数...,任何Kotlin代码都可以自由地调用所有的标准函数。...熟练使用这些函数,能够更快地完成数据解析方法。 静态方法 在编程中,静态方法是很重要一环。但Kotlin弱化了静态方法这个概念,因为kotlin提供了比静态方法更好语法特性–单例类。...只是Kotlin会保证Util类始终只会存在一个伴生类对象,因此调用Util.doAction2()方法实际上就是调用了Util类中伴生对象doAction2()方法。...除了添加注解来实现静态方法,Kotlin也能使用顶层方法来实现效果。 顶层方法指的是那些没有定义在任何类中方法。比如我们创建一个新Kotlin文件,并在内部直接写入方法,那么这个方法就是顶层方法。

    49520

    Kotlin编程—-生命周期以及启动方式

    , 6 10月 2022 作者 847954981@qq.com 后端学习, 我编程之路 Kotlin编程—-生命周期以及启动方式 在之前学习中,我们可以发现,Activity是的层叠。...这个方法在Activity完全不可见时候调用。与onPause()区别是,当启动是一个对话框式Activity,只会调用onPause()方法。 onDestroy()。...standard 默认启动模式在standard模式下,每当启动一个新Activity,它就会在返回栈中入栈,并处于栈顶位置对于使用standard模式Activity,系统不会在乎这个Activity...假设我们程序中有一个Activity是允许其他程序调用,如果想实现其他程序和我们程序可以共享这个Activity实例,使用前面3种启动模式肯定是做不到,因为每个应用程序都会有自己返回栈,同一个...Activity在不同返回栈中入栈时必然创建了新实例。

    90230

    Java与Kotlin, 哪个是开发应用首选语言?

    Java是很多开发者创建安应用首选语言。但它在 Android 界领导地位正受到各种新语言挑战,Kotlin就是其一。...虽然Kotlin最近才开始受到热捧,但有为数不少的人相信 Kotlin 在不久将来,会成为Java最大竞争者,甚至会把 Java 拉下移动开发王座。...Kotlin 更快构建过程。...在 LiveEdu 上有一个点击率超高教程 — 如何用 Kotlin 开发类似 Instagram App。...他擅长使用包括 Java 和 Kotlin 在内多种语言,因此对于这两个语言在开发方面的利弊了如指掌。与市面上现有教程不同,这套教程将从业界实战角度出发,提供一些 Kotlin 屠龙之技。

    4K30

    基础干货(七):广播学习

    为什么需要广播接受者 广播: 1、电台:发送一定频道广播消息,50mhz; 2、收音机:调整到一定频道,接收广播消息; android应用程序里面的电台:系统内置一个服务,会把事件(电量不足、电量充满...、开机启动完成)作为一个广播消息发送其他接收者; android应用程序里面的收音机:自己写一个广播接收者一个类。...,系统会自动启动广播接收者进程,调用onReceive方法,接收消息。...2.3模拟器,4.0之后版本没有卸载、挂载、移除SD卡功能。...就能接收到广播; //发送一个广播消息(无序广播) sendBroadcast(intent); 有序广播: 当广播把消息发送出去后,消息会根据广播接收者优先级从高到低一级一级地下发消息。

    4K10

    基础干货(八):进程学习

    windows下服务:没有界面、长期运行在后台应用程序; android下服务:应用程序一个组件,没有界面activity,长期运行在后台; 进程:是应用程序运行载体。...进程生命周期: 1、应用程序一启动时候就创建了进程; 2、当应用程序退出时候进程并没有退出; 3、只有手工停止这个进程,进程才会结束; 操作系统尽量长时间运行应用程序进程,为了保证内从空间不被大量占用...,它会按照进程优先级,从低到高一级一级杀死进程,直到内存空间被清理差不多。...(重点) 本地服务:写在自己应用程序工程里服务 ,使用自己应用程序进程运行这个服务; 远程服务:写在别的应用程序工程里服务,使用别的应用程序进程运行这个服务(安装在同一个手机上应用程序)...; IPC: Inter Process Communication(进程间通讯); aidl: Android Interface definition language 接口定义语言; aidl

    4K10

    日历_公认不卡手机

    本篇文章主要说一下月日历数据、月视图绘制以及点击日期实现。 数据 数据部分,网上能找到比较完整工具类,主要是根据本月和上月天数以及本月第一天是周几来计算。...首先计算上月日期: 由本月第一天是周几和上个月天数,得出上月日期显示 int temp = lastMonthDays - firstDayOfWeek + 1;//上个月天数减去本月第一天周几再加上...1 再计算本月日期:本月内数据根据该月天数跑循环。...四个点确定一个矩形,可以在纸上画一下大致图案,大致画个一两行矩形,应该就找到规律了,感觉有点像以前上学时做找规律数学题。...: 1、是不是本月数据(用颜色区分本月和其他月数据) 2、是不是今天 3、有没有选中日期 4、显示不显示农历 其中今天和选中日期用圆环表示,就需要在当天和选中日期矩形中绘制圆环。

    4.9K30

    基础干货(六):Activity学习

    标签值就它界面的标题 4、activitylabel标签值就它桌面快捷图标的名称 5、application中label标签和activity中label标签不是一个概念,application...中label表示应用程序名称,activity中label标签表示是它界面的名称。...uri = intent.getData(); 意图设计目的 意图设计目的:解耦,实现应用程序高内聚、低耦合。...onStart:当界面可见时候调用 onResume 按钮可以被点击时候 onPause 按钮失去焦点时候: onStop 界面不可见时候调用: onDestroy 销毁activity...android:launchMode="singleTop" 如果任务栈栈顶存在这个要开启activity,不会重新创建activity,而是复用已经存在activity。

    2.9K10

    基础干货(四):网络编程学习

    方法和单击事件方法都是运行在主线程中。...当我们Android应用程序进程一创建时候,系统就给这个进程提供了一个Looper,Looper是一个死循环,它内部维护这个一个消息队列,Loop不停地从消息队列中取消息(Message),取到消息就发送给了...网图片查看器(重点) 1、发送请求:GET 2、接收服务器端返回响应数据 使用代码实现步骤: 1、创建URL,打开一个HTTP连接; 2、设置请求头信息:GET(GET、POST) 3、接收服务器端返回响应数据...从Androi4.0开始,google更加UI界面运行流畅性,强制要求访问网络操作不能在主线程中进行,只能在子线程中进行。.../src/com文件夹拷到自己代码src目录中 2、调用image.setImageUrl(item.getImage())方法加载图片 imageLoader 开源项目 不重复发明轮子

    14.9K10

    基础干货(三):数据库学习

    ---- title: 基础干货(三):数据库学习 copyright: true categories: 基础干货 date: 2018-01-10 19:35:26 tags: [Android...BLOB(二进制对象)数据类型,也接受varchar(n)、char(n)、decimal(p,s) 等数据类型, SQLite最大特点是你可以把各种类型数据保存到任何字段中,而不用关心字段声明数据类型是什么...但有一种情况例外:定义为INTEGER PRIMARY KEY字段只能存储64位整数, 当向这种字段保存除整数以外数据时,将会产生错误。...helper = new DBHelper(this, "account.db", null, 1); onCreate是在数据库创建时候调用,主要用来初始化数据表结构和插入数据初始化记录...onUpGrade是在数据库版本升级时候调用,主要用来改变表结构 2、调用db = helper.getWritableDatabase(),得到数据对象 数据库sql语句增删改查 创建表结构:

    2.7K20

    基础干货(十):多媒体编程学习

    多种媒体综合。图片、音乐、视频。 计算机表示图形方式 1、bmp 以高质量保存所有类型图片,用于计算机。...每个像素点颜色是一个RGB,使用6个十六进制数值来表示。 文件头信息占用数据大小。 体积比较大。 2、jpg 以良好质量保存图片,用于计算机、电子邮件或网络。...jpg 工业图形压缩算法,类似rar算法。人眼识别精度有限,把相邻空间内类似的颜色使用同一个颜色来表示。 体积减小,失真。...RGB ARGB 32 应用程序在启动时系统为它创建一个进程,系统为每个进程创建dalvik虚拟机(模拟器设置VM Heap),当图片大小大于虚拟机堆内存空间时,就内存溢出(内存泄露);...解决办法:缩放图片加载到内存 步骤: 1、获得设备屏幕分辨率; 2、得到原图分辨率; 3、通过比较得到一个合适比例值; 4、按照比例值缩放图片 5、把图片显示在imageview 缩放图片并加载到内存中

    1.4K10

    】在中使用HTTP协议最佳实践

    中使用HTTP协议最佳实践 在开发应用时,网络通信是一个不可或缺方面。HTTP协议是许多应用程序数据交换基础,因此了解如何正确地使用它对于确保应用性能和安全性至关重要。...选择合适HTTP客户端 提供了多种HTTP客户端,包括HttpURLConnection、OkHttp和Retrofit等。每个客户端都有其优势和特点。...安全网络通信 在进行网络通信时,保护数据和信息安全性是非常重要。以下是一些网络通信安全性最佳实践: 减少敏感数据传输:尽量减少传输敏感或个人用户数据。...这样可以更容易地管理不同部分应用程序中网络请求。 结论 在应用开发中,正确使用HTTP协议对于提供良好用户体验和保护用户数据至关重要。...希望这篇文章能够帮助您理解在中使用HTTP协议重要性以及如何实现最佳实践。

    9210
    领券